Home to Hopkins Master Degree
Earn a master’s degree with distinction. Home to Hopkins is the new, transformative way to study both online and on-site through Engineering for Professionals in Computer Science, Applied and Computational Mathematics, or Financial Mathematics. Today, students are seeking opportunities to earn a master’s degree at a pace and place that is convenient for their lifestyle and career aspirations. Recognizing this high demand for the engineers of tomorrow, Home-to-Hopkins at Johns Hopkins Engineering is a revolutionary way to meet students where they are, offering an opportunity to earn a master’s degree in engineering starting from home. In this way, students can jumpstart their master’s coursework from anywhere in the world, then shift to on-campus studies at Johns Hopkins University.

About the Program
Offered through our well-established Engineering for Professionals program, Home-to-Hopkins features a thoughtful blend of virtual and on-campus coursework—all grounded in the exceptional education students expect from a Johns Hopkins University curriculum.
In the Home-to-Hopkins Master’s Program, students start coursework the first year in their home country or location, tapping into the specially designed online education engineering courses offered by Engineering for Professionals. Then, students spend year two on campus at Johns Hopkins University with an opportunity to take courses on our main Homewood campus. This also opens the door for OPT eligibility as candidates will be full-time residential students at Johns Hopkins.
